#include <algorithm>
#include "defines.h"
#include "Log.h"
#include "Timeline.h"
#define SEGMENT_ARRAY_MAX_SIZE 1000
Timeline::Timeline() : array_(nullptr)
{
reset();
}
Timeline::~Timeline()
{
reset();
}
void Timeline::reset()
{
start_ = G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E;
end_ = G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E;
num_frames_ = 0;
array_size_ = 0;
// clear segment array
if (array_ != nullptr)
free(array_);
}
void Timeline::init(GstClockTime start, GstClockTime end, GstClockTime frame_duration)
{
reset();
start_ = start;
end_ = end;
num_frames_ = (size_t) end_ / (size_t) frame_duration;
array_size_ = MIN( SEGMENT_ARRAY_MAX_SIZE, num_frames_);
array_ = (float *) malloc(array_size_ * sizeof(float));
for (int i = 0; i < array_size_; ++i)
array_[i] = 1.f;
Log::Info("%d frames in timeline", array_size_);
}
bool Timeline::addPlaySegment(GstClockTime begin, GstClockTime end)
{
return addPlaySegment( MediaSegment(begin, end) );
}
bool Timeline::addPlaySegment(MediaSegment s)
{
if ( s.is_valid() )
return segments_.insert(s).second;
return false;
}
bool Timeline::removeAllPlaySegmentOverlap(MediaSegment s)
{
bool ret = removePlaySegmentAt(s.begin);
return removePlaySegmentAt(s.end) || ret;
}
bool Timeline::removePlaySegmentAt(GstClockTime t)
{
MediaSegmentSet::const_iterator s = std::find_if(segments_.begin(), segments_.end(), containsTime(t));
if ( s != segments_.end() ) {
segments_.erase(s);
return true;
}
return false;
}
std::list< std::pair<guint64, guint64> > Timeline::getPlaySegments() const
{
std::list< std::pair<guint64, guint64> > ret;
for (MediaSegmentSet::iterator it = segments_.begin(); it != segments_.end(); it++)
ret.push_back( std::make_pair( it->begin, it->end ) );
return ret;
}

#ifndef TIMELINE_H
#define TIMELINE_H
#include <string>
#include <sstream>
#include <set>
#include <list>
#include <gst/pbutils/pbutils.h>
struct MediaSegment
{
GstClockTime begin;
GstClockTime end;
MediaSegment()
{
begin = G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E;
end = G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E;
}
MediaSegment(GstClockTime b, GstClockTime e)
{
if ( b < e ) {
begin = b;
end = e;
} else {
begin = G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E;
end = G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E;
}
}
inline bool is_valid() const
{
return begin != G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E && end != G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E && begin < end;
}
inline bool operator < (const MediaSegment b) const
{
return (this->is_valid() && b.is_valid() && this->end < b.begin);
}
inline bool operator == (const MediaSegment b) const
{
return (this->begin == b.begin && this->end == b.end);
}
inline bool operator != (const MediaSegment b) const
{
return (this->begin != b.begin || this->end != b.end);
}
};
struct containsTime: public std::unary_function<MediaSegment, bool>
{
inline bool operator()(const MediaSegment s) const
{
return ( s.is_valid() && _t > s.begin && _t < s.end );
}
containsTime(GstClockTime t) : _t(t) { }
private:
GstClockTime _t;
};
typedef std::set<MediaSegment> MediaSegmentSet;
class Timeline
{
public:
Timeline();
~Timeline();
void reset();
void init(GstClockTime start, GstClockTime end, GstClockTime frame_duration);
bool addPlaySegment(GstClockTime begin, GstClockTime end);
bool addPlaySegment(MediaSegment s);
bool removePlaySegmentAt(GstClockTime t);
bool removeAllPlaySegmentOverlap(MediaSegment s);
std::list< std::pair<guint64, guint64> > getPlaySegments() const;
inline float *Array() { return array_; }
inline size_t ArraySize() { return array_size_; }
private:
GstClockTime start_;
GstClockTime end_;
size_t num_frames_;
float *array_;
size_t array_size_;
MediaSegmentSet segments_;
MediaSegmentSet::iterator current_segment_;
};
#endif // TIMELINE_H
